Founded in 2013 by the Cloud Security Alliance, the Security Trust Assurance and Risk (STAR) registry encompasses key principles of transparency, rigorous auditing, and cloud security and privacy best practices.

With SITE Cloud, we offer secure, reliable, and integrated cloud services. Our market-leading cloud capabilities enable enterprises to develop business applications and infrastructure, and benefit from state-of-the-art datacenters (TIER IV) in KSA to ensure data sovereignty. The Cloud Virtual Datacenter allows clients to create their infrastructure on top of SITE Cloud. Clients can self-provision and create their own virtual datacenters, such as virtual machines and backups, as well as cloud-based disaster recovery services.

Organizations who have the CSA Trusted Cloud Provider seal demonstrate a commitment to organizational security. They are a CSA Corporate Member volunteer regularly for CSA, and have at least one staff member who has earned their CCSK.

Consensus Assessments Initiative Questionnaire v4.0.2

CAIQ 4.0.2 Self-assessment
Offers an industry-accepted way to document what security controls exist in IaaS, PaaS, and SaaS services. It provides a set of Yes/No questions a cloud consumer and cloud auditor may wish to ask of a cloud provider to ascertain their compliance to the CSA Cloud Controls Matrix (CCM).
